Output 377948d81d36e96c63c52d68d421d1bd78d070b9e7303225a714f3281a61337a:1

value
75429
script pubkey
OP_0 OP_PUSHBYTES_20 22c54baac8103555bc542acfd35d610331d21dac
address
bc1qytz5h2kgzq64t0z59t8axhtpqvcay8dvm6h6ln
transaction
377948d81d36e96c63c52d68d421d1bd78d070b9e7303225a714f3281a61337a
spent
true